Output 8385fa90276c512017673369d1fe80a551d32b43551f10fb23099a305a5fdf52:12
- value
- 40109502
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7af52559d3f61ab4d262c2c2398d37b49651f1be OP_EQUAL
- address
- 3CuA2yxruuU4YqBBvCPcPT7vb7daV7LnZv
- transaction
- 8385fa90276c512017673369d1fe80a551d32b43551f10fb23099a305a5fdf52
- confirmations
- 425844
- spent
- true